On YouthOS, a booking is your registration for an event — whether that's a free workshop, a paid conference, a community meetup, or a volunteer session. The moment you tap "Register" or "Get Ticket", you've made a booking and reserved your spot.
This policy covers how those bookings work: from confirmation and tickets, to cancellations, transfers, no-shows, and check-in. It works alongside our Terms & Conditions and Privacy Policy.
Booking an event on YouthOS takes seconds. Here's the flow:
Browse events on YouthOS and open the one you want to attend.
Tap register for free events. For paid events, complete payment via BillPlz.
You'll receive a confirmation and an encrypted QR code ticket in the app.
At the venue, present your QR code to be scanned in. That's it — enjoy the event.
Every confirmed booking comes with an encrypted QR code. This is your ticket — keep it handy in the YouthOS app.
Each QR code can only be scanned once. After it's scanned at check-in, the ticket is marked as redeemed — no double entries, no reusing the same code.
Your ticket is tied to your booking. If someone else scans your QR code before you do, your spot is considered used. Treat your ticket like a physical pass — keep it to yourself.
You can cancel your registration at any time before the event starts — no cost, no questions. Cancelling frees up your spot for someone else who wants to attend.
For paid events, cancellation and refund terms are set by the event organiser. Check the organiser's refund policy on the event page before booking. YouthOS processes payments via BillPlz but does not set refund terms on behalf of organisers.
Please cancel if you can't make it. A cancelled spot can go to someone on the waitlist. No-shows take that opportunity away from someone else.
Life happens — we get it. But repeatedly booking events and not showing up isn't fair to organisers who prepare for attendees, or to others who missed out on a spot.
If you no-show on multiple bookings, we may limit your ability to register for future events. This keeps things fair for the whole community.
Simple fix: if you can't attend, cancel your booking beforehand. No penalty, and someone else gets your spot.
Organisers may update event details like the time, venue, or agenda. For meaningful changes, we'll do our best to notify registered attendees. Always check the event page for the latest details before heading out.
If an organiser cancels an event, registered attendees will be notified. For paid events, ticket holders will be refunded according to the organiser's refund policy and applicable law. YouthOS will assist in facilitating refunds where possible.
YouthOS is a platform that connects organisers with attendees. We don't organise events directly and aren't responsible for an event running as described — but we'll always help you reach the organiser if something goes wrong.
By default, bookings are personal and tied to your YouthOS account. Whether a ticket can be transferred to someone else depends on the event organiser's rules.
Some organisers allow transfers (e.g. passing your spot to a friend), while others require the original registrant to attend. Check the event page or contact the organiser if you're unsure.
Avoid swapping screenshots. Your QR code is single-use and tied to your booking. Unofficial transfers outside the platform can't be verified at check-in and may be refused entry.
Some events have limited capacity. Here's what happens when an event is full:
Join the waitlist to hold a place in line
If a spot opens, the next person is notified
Confirm quickly — open spots are first-come, first-served
Waitlists are managed per event by the organiser
For ticketed events, payments are processed securely through BillPlz, a Malaysian payment gateway. Here's what you should know:
We never store your credit card or bank details — BillPlz handles all of that
Your booking is confirmed once payment is successfully received
Refunds follow the organiser's refund policy for that event
For organisers withdrawing collected ticket money, a processing fee of RM 1.50 applies per withdrawal. See our Terms & Conditions for full details.
